vitual os

i used to know of a program that you could use to run an operating system to try it out before you install it on your computer.
i have now forgot the name of the program and can not fine it or anything similar on the net.
i know that making a new partition and installing it there then double booting would work for me to test an os but i dont want to do this.
if anybody knows the name of a program that will let me do this then please let me know.

thanks in advance

Re: vitual os

VMware Player might be just what you are looking for.

There is also of course Microsoft Virtual PC 2007, but this only runs on XP Pro and Vista Ultimate (which shouldn't be a problem for you)

Re: vitual os

I use Microsoft Virtual PC 2004 and I reckon it's fantastic. The 2007 version should be even smarter. And the good thing is that Microsoft have now made them free!
